October Weather in Elafonisos, Greece

Last updated: August 21, 2025

In October, Elafonisos, Greece offers a delightful Mediterranean climate that is perfect for autumn escapes. The maximum temperature reaches a pleasant 29°C (84°F), while the average stands at a comfortable 21°C (70°F), making it ideal for outdoor activities and sun-soaked relaxation. Visitors can expect a few light showers, with precipitation falling at 38 mm (1.5 in) over approximately four days, contributing to the island's lush beauty. With humidity levels around 72%, the air feels refreshingly crisp, enhancing the charm of this serene destination. October Precipitation in Elafonisos

October in Elafonisos, Greece, marks a transition into the wetter months, with precipitation reaching 38 mm (1.5 in) over approximately four rainy days. This increase is notable compared to the preceding months, as October experiences a significant uptick in rainfall, particularly following the dry summer. While September saw just 30 mm of rain over two days, October’s weather begins to hint at the winter months ahead, setting the stage for November’s even higher averages. October UV Index in Elafonisos

As October arrives in Elafonisos, Greece, the UV Index reflects a gradual decrease from the peak summer months, settling at a moderate-to-high level of 7. This indicates that while the sun's intensity is still significant, the risk of harm from unprotected sun exposure is lower than in the height of summer, with a burn time of 25 minutes for fair-skinned individuals. The trend of the UV Index showcases a noticeable decline from 10 in July and August, emphasizing the transition into autumn, yet still necessitating caution during midday hours. UV Risk Categories

  •  Extreme (11+): Avoid the sun, stay in shade.
  •  Very High (8-10): Limit sun exposure.
  •  High (6-7): Use SPF 30+ and protective clothing.
  •  Moderate (3-5): Midday shade recommended.
  •  Low (0-2): No protection needed.

Daylight Hours in Elafonisos in October

As autumn settles in Elafonisos, October brings a gentle decrease in daylight, with approximately 11 hours of sunlight gracing the island. This trend marks a subtle transition from the long, sun-drenched days of summer, which peak at 14 hours in June, July, and August. As the year winds down, daylight gradually retreats, beginning with a full 12 hours in September and tapering to 10 hours in November.
